Personal Appeal for Peace from Thai Buddhist Sulak Sivaraksa

We would like to appeal to the Sinhala Buddhists first of all to acknowledge the crimes that they committed against their own Tamil sisters and brothers and ask for forgiveness from the Tamils. Rejoicing at the war victories, when thousands have been killed, ‘disappeared', maimed, raped and hundreds of thousands of people have been displaced and detained, is totally against the dhamma.

EDE & TOT 2011 Dates Released!

ImageWongsanit Ashram has released the 2011 dates of it annual Ecovillage Design Education & Training of Trainers course.

The four week Ecovillage Design Education (EDE) course, held at the Ashram and taught in English, is unique in that it blends the wisdom and indigenous knowledge of traditional communities in Asia with the wisdom of new, emerging paradigms of intentional communities of the West.

Yoneo Ishii

 Since late last year it seems that I've continuously lost good friends-one after another. It is a sad but inescapable fact for a 77-year-old man like me.  The latest on the list is Professor Yoneo Ishii who passed away on 13th February 2010 in Japan.

 

Professor Ishii was my first Japanese friend, and he had been a good friend for almost half a century. He was a vital figure in the Thai Studies and Southeast Asian Studies circles. He had a profound love for and understanding of Thai culture. He had wanted to live in the Thai kingdom and to study the Thai language since he was very young. He sat on an entrance examination and got accepted by the Japanese ministry of foreign affairs. Given his impressive capability and diplomatic skills, he was highly rated by his superiors. They asked him where he would like to be posted abroad. They thought Ishii would choose the US or England. To their surprise, Ishii said he wanted to work in the Thai kingdom.

Abdurrahman Wahid

 Once they assumed power many of my close friends would often alter their stance toward me, become indifferent, or even declare that I'm their enemy. Wahid was an important exception. Even when he was president of Indonesia (the first to do so through the democratic process) he remained steadfast in our friendship. He had even invited me to be a guest at the presidential palace.

Wise, irrepresssible, and a bit of a troublemaker

MARTIN FLANAGAN
December 5, 2009


SULAK Sivaraksa, who is in Melbourne for the Parliament of the World's Religions, says he is known by many labels in his home country of Thailand.

To some he is "the Siamese intellectual". "To the Thai Government," he says with some merriment, "I am the troublemaker."

Aged 77, Mr Sivaraksa faces three charges of defaming the Thai king, which carries a possible sentence of 45 years in prison. "I could spend my 120th birthday in jail," he says, again with some merriment.
